#include "libftprintf.h"
static long ft_longlen_base(long n, long nbase);
static char *ft_strrev(char *s);
char *ft_ltoa_base(long n, char *base)
{
char *s;
int i;
long nbr;
long nbase;
nbase = ft_strlen(base);
s = (char *) ft_calloc((ft_longlen_base(n, nbase) + 1), sizeof(char));
if (s == NULL)
return (NULL);
i = 0;
nbr = n;
if (nbr == 0)
s[i++] = '0';
if (nbr < 0)
nbr = -nbr;
while (nbr > 0)
{
s[i++] = base[nbr % nbase];
nbr /= nbase;
}
if (n < 0)
s[i++] = '-';
s[i] = '\0';
return (ft_strrev(s));
}
static long ft_longlen_base(long n, long nbase)
{
size_t len;
len = 0;
if (n < 0 || n == 0)
len++;
while (!(n < 1 && n > -1))
{
n /= nbase;
len++;
}
return (len);
}
static char *ft_strrev(char *s)
{
int len;
int i;
int j;
char c;
len = ft_strlen(s);
i = 0;
while (i < (len / 2))
{
j = len - 1 - i;
c = s[i];
s[i] = s[j];
s[j] = c;
i++;
}
return (s);
}
